问题标签 [cloaking]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
html - “隐形”域转发未按预期工作
我在 www.domain101.com 注册了一个域。我们称它为 www.example.com。我在我的 heroku 应用程序上使用了他们的“隐形转发”选项,我们称之为 example.herokuapp.com。如果我想导航到帖子索引页面,我当然会去 example.herokuapp.com/posts;但是,当我使用我的隐藏域(www.example.com/posts)尝试此操作时,它会将我带到登录页面。更重要的是,网址始终设置为“www.example.com”,每个页面的标题为“EXAMPLE.COM”。我可以单击页面上的按钮并浏览我的网站,但 URL 仍严格保留在“www.example.com”。
我使用了网站上提供的转发选项。我还应该做什么?
javascript - Javascript - 链接隐藏脚本需要修改
以下脚本将我的会员扩展添加到我页面上的每个 url。例如,如果http://www.Google.com/
在我的页面某处...将此脚本添加到页面将自动将 url 更改为http://adf.ly/xxxxxx/http://www.Google.com/
- 这适用于页面上的每个 url...
如果页面上的 url 已经超链接,则此脚本非常有用,因为链接文本保持不变,但目标 url 现在有我的附属扩展。
我的问题是......我如何修改这个脚本以使其原始网址(非超链接)仍然可以显示为原始网址,但我的附属扩展名已添加到目的地?更好的说法是,我需要这个脚本来超链接页面上的所有原始 url。我需要它,以便如果我的http://www.Google.com
页面上有原始 url,脚本会将目标更改为http://adf.ly/xxxxxx/http://www.Google.com/
--但查看器仍然只能看到http://www.Google.com
.
同样,这个脚本已经可以很好地处理超链接,因为它只影响 URL,而不是链接文本。我只需要它来隐藏/屏蔽/超链接所有原始 url,以便观众仍然看到原始 URL 目标,而不是带有我的附属扩展的新目标。
在此先感谢您,这是示例 HTML 代码:
php - 隐藏网页上的特定文本
有什么方法可以让我的网页上的特定文本字符串“不可见”?
例如,
如果我要指定字符串“hxxp://nullrefer.com/?”,我将需要该文本自动在我的页面上所有提到它的地方显示为不可见。
因此,如果在我的页面上提及 url “hxxp://nullrefer.com/?hxxp://www.Amazon.com”,观众将只能看到“hxxp://www.Amazon.com”。 com”的一部分。几乎就像您要将文本的不透明度降低到仅针对该特定字符串的 0%,它会自动出现在页面上的任何位置。我需要它仍然在物理上,但尽可能不可见。
有这样的脚本吗?
facebook - Facebook 在带有 url 掩码和 wordpress 的域上打开图表
我在我的网站上使用 wordpress,在 facebook 上发布文章时遇到问题。对于我发布的每篇文章,我总是得到相同的 og 标题和 og url。这显然是一个 url 屏蔽问题,因为即使我将它们设置在 wordpress header.php 上,我的元标记也无法更改。
这是网站。
任何人都可以帮助我吗?
基本上我想要动态 og 标题/url/描述/图像避免 url 伪装总是输出相同的元标记
多谢你们!
apache - 具有多个应用程序的tomcat DNS转发
我最近在 tomcat 6 上安装了业务对象软件。我有 2 个域 - domain1 和 domain2。该软件允许通过以下 URL 访问其两个应用程序:
xxxxxhttp://myservername.domain1:8080/BO/APP1 和 xxxxhttp://myservername.domain1:8080/BO/APP2
而不是这些网址,我希望最终用户通过http://bobj.domain2.com:8080/BO/APP1和http://bobj.domain2.com:8080/BO/APP2之类的方式访问这些应用程序。
我无法弄清楚如何做到这一点。我研究了 http 重定向选项(不好,因为目标地址显示在地址栏中),域转发(不确定它是否适用于多个应用程序并从一个域转发到另一个域)以及使用 apache tomcat mod_jk 通过使用虚拟主机(不确定从一个域转发到另一个域中的子域时是否可能)?
专家,请告知我最好的选择以及如何完成。
谢谢一堆
html - 一页网站 + AJAX + History.js + googlebot
我正在构建一个具有以下结构的滑动单页网站:
我正在使用 History.js,所以我没有 hashbanged URL。到几个页面的所有(菜单)链接都只是具有JSdata-page
属性的普通链接。return false
我希望谷歌单独索引所有页面。
我面临的问题是,我发现的所有关于 ajaxed 网站的文档都表明 google 需要 hashbangs。因此,如果我的href
标签中只有普通 URL,谷歌就不会执行任何 ajax 操作,对吗?
其他问题:谷歌会读取<noscript>
标签。但是由于 noscript 的内容与显示给用户的内容不同,谷歌会认为这种方法是伪装的吗?
谷歌声明:
确保在两个元素中提供相同的内容(例如,在 JavaScript 中提供与 noscript 标记中相同的文本)。在替代元素中包含显着不同的内容可能会导致 Google 对网站采取行动。
您如何看待这种方法?
image - htaccess 从其他站点重写图像 url
我想从其他网站重写图片网址,例如:
来自其他网站的图片:
我想将该链接隐藏到:
现在我使用这个 htaccess
它正在工作,但是当链接打开时它会变成原始链接,我希望访问者仍然会看到链接不会更改为原始链接
php - 需要 php 脚本,就像 mysmartprice dot com 在 Go To Store 按钮上使用的一样(URL 隐藏)
需要 php 脚本的代码,例如 mysmartprice dot com 在其“Go To Store”按钮上用于 URL 隐藏。
wordpress - 按访客计算机时区显示日期和时间
我希望将我的 wordpress 帖子和评论日期和时间转换为访问者计算机时区。这样,用户应该知道他的当地时间创建的确切时间帖子或评论。
我知道当你为搜索引擎和访问者展示不同的东西时,隐藏是不好的 seo 做法。可以认为是伪装吗?这种做法会影响搜索引擎优化吗?
wordpress - 隐藏 URL 的简单合法方法?
我不是网站专业人士 - 只是一个业余 DIY 涉猎者,所以如果这相当简单,请提前道歉。
我有三个 Wordpress 网站。为简单起见,假设它们是 widgets.com、blue-widgets.com 和 red-widgets.com。
使用 Google AdWords,这很有效,因为我将所有“红色小部件”搜索发送到 red-widgets.com,将搜索“蓝色小部件”发送到 blue-widgets.com,将所有其他内容发送到通用 widgets.com。
我现在使用中国主要搜索引擎百度网站的 AdWords 等价物瞄准中国市场。
与 AdWords 不同的是,它是现收现付的,无论您将流量发送到哪个网站,百度都是艰苦的工作。对于中国以外的公司,他们需要大约 3600 美元的预付款。为此,您只能推广一个网站。如果我想推广这三个,我必须建立三个帐户并向他们发送 10,800 美元(这比我几年内可能在他们身上花费的信用还多!)
所以我专门为widgets.com 设置了一个帐户 Javascript 重定向是明确禁止的。
我想做的是为 red.widgets.com 和 blue.widgets.com 设置第三级域,并让它们分别显示 red-widgets.com 和 blue-widgets.com 的主页。
有没有一种简单的方法可以实现这一目标以及如何实现?